Find Stillness by the Sea: Nature Escapes Just Minutes from Helsinki

Suomenlinna

Looking for a moment of calm and clarity? Hop on a ferry from Helsinki and in just 15–30 minutes you’ll arrive in a completely different world. The sea fortress of Suomenlinna,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, invites you to slow down with coastal walking paths, picnic spots, and a peaceful island atmosphere. For an even more nature-immersed escape, head to Vartiosaari, known as Helsinki’s “secret island,” where forest trails and water views offer the perfect setting to unwind. Surrounded by silence and sea air, you’ll quickly understand why Finns find their happiness in simple outdoor moments.

Steam, Sea & Serenity: The Finnish Sauna as a Source of Happiness

finnish sauna helsinki

For Finns, happiness often begins in the sauna. It’s a place to disconnect, reflect, and simply be. In Helsinki, you can experience this cultural ritual in a uniquely scenic way at Löyly or Allas Sea Pool. These are two strikingly designed saunas right by the water. Whether you’re watching the waves roll in after a hot steam or taking an invigorating dip in the Baltic Sea, the combination of heat, cold, and calm is deeply rejuvenating. It’s more than wellness; it’s a way of reconnecting with yourself.

 

Flavours of Joy: Discover Finnish Happiness Through Food

Hakaniemi Market Hall, Helsinki

Sometimes, happiness is as simple as a warm cinnamon bun and a strong cup of coffee. In Hakaniemi Market Hall, one of Helsinki’s most beloved food markets, you’ll find the heart of Finnish flavours under one roof. Sample fresh fish, dark rye bread, artisanal cheeses, and hearty local dishes prepared with seasonal ingredients. Or take a quiet moment with a korvapuusti (a cardamom-laced cinnamon bun) paired with Finnish coffee, enjoyed slowly in good company or peaceful solitude. Here, food is not just fuel; it’s a source of comfort, connection, and everyday pleasure.

Soak in the Bliss: Sauna Moments by the Lake

Kuuma Sauna, Tampere

In Tampere, happiness steams gently in the air. Known as Finland’s sauna capital, the city offers the perfect balance of old and new. Step into the warm, wood-scented atmosphere of Rajaportti, Finland’s oldest public sauna, where tradition lives on and time slows down. Or experience the stylish Kuuma sauna complex in the city centre, complete with a bar, lake views and a dipping pool in the harbour of Lake Pyhäjärvi. Whether you prefer rustic charm or modern comfort, the Finnish sauna ritual brings a sense of calm, connection, and deep contentment – true happiness, the Finnish way.

Tastes with Heart: Discover the Comfort of Tampere’s Local Cuisine

finland holidays

Happiness in Tampere can also be found on a plate: warm, hearty, and rooted in tradition. Start at Tammelantori Market, where you can try the city’s signature dish, mustamakkara (blood sausage) served with tangy lingonberry jam, a surprisingly comforting combination locals swear by. Stroll through the historic Tampere Market Hall, one of the largest in Scandinavia, where fresh produce, baked goods, and cosy lunch counters invite you to slow down and savour. For a modern twist, indulge in a Nordic-style dinner at one of Tampere’s contemporary restaurants, where seasonal ingredients meet thoughtful presentation.

Whimsy & Wonder: Discover Culture with Character

Moomin Museum Tampere

Tampere is full of delightful surprises, and its museums are no exception. Step into the Moomin Museum, a magical space where Finland’s most beloved storybook characters come to life through original drawings, immersive exhibits, and a sense of childlike wonder. It’s a joyful experience for visitors of all ages, rooted in imagination and warmth. For something deeper, visit the Finnish Labour Museum Werstas, which celebrates people, progress, and everyday culture in creative and thought-provoking ways. Whether playful or powerful, these museums remind us that happiness can be found in stories, art, and the values we share.

 

Family Fun by the Water: Make Memories at Särkänniemi

For families, happiness in Tampere often starts at Särkänniemi: a lakeside amusement park where joy is around every corner. Set beside sparkling water, the park offers more than just rides: there’s an aquarium, a petting zoo, an observation tower, and attractions that cater to every age and energy level. Whether you’re sharing laughs on a rollercoaster, feeding animals with the little ones, or watching the sun set from the tower, Särkänniemi is all about creating moments of connection and joy. It’s proof that in Finland, happiness isn’t complicated – it’s shared.
